What is Gemfibrozil?

Gemfibrozil Generis is a medication used to manage lipid levels in the blood. It belongs to a class of drugs known as fibrates, which help reduce triglycerides and increase HDL cholesterol.

What is Gemfibrozil used for?

Gemfibrozil is primarily used to lower triglyceride levels and increase HDL cholesterol in the blood. It is often prescribed for individuals with high cholesterol or triglyceride levels who are at risk of heart disease. It is commonly used as part of a comprehensive treatment plan that includes diet and exercise to manage lipid levels.

What are the side effects of Gemfibrozil?

Common effects of Gemfibrozil may include stomach pain, nausea, and diarrhea. Some users might experience headaches or dizziness. These effects are generally mild and temporary, but if they persist or worsen, it is important to consult a healthcare provider. Gemfibrozil can also cause muscle pain or weakness, which should be reported to a healthcare professional immediately.

What precautions apply to Gemfibrozil?

Gemfibrozil should be used with caution in individuals with liver or kidney disease. It is important to follow the prescribed dosage and not to exceed it. Regular monitoring of liver function and lipid levels may be necessary while taking this medication. Gemfibrozil should not be taken with certain other medications, so it is crucial to inform your healthcare provider about all the medications you are currently taking.

What does Gemfibrozil interact with?

Gemfibrozil can interact with other medications, including statins, blood thinners, and certain antibiotics. It is important to avoid alcohol while taking Gemfibrozil, as it can increase the risk of side effects. Gemfibrozil may also interact with medications that are metabolized by the liver, so it is important to discuss all your medications with your healthcare provider before starting Gemfibrozil.
